Video Conference Call Screen

Other party's information
When registered in the contact list: The other party's name/group name is displayed.
When not registered in the contact list: The other party's IP address or host name (e.g., www.example.com)
is displayed.
Video Image
Displays the other party's video, your own video, or video from the secondary video input such as a
computer display or a sub video camera (Page 55, Page 59).
Subscreen
Depending on the screen layout, your own video or the other party's video is displayed here (Page 43,
Page 45, Page 48).
Duration
Displays the duration of the current video conference call.
Guide
Displays operations you can perform with the remote control.
Network Status Indication
The number of antennas in the icon indicates differing levels of network congestion.
The icon changes as follows:
0 bars (
): The network is very congested.
1 bar (
): The network is congested.
2 bars (
): The network is slightly congested.
3 bars (
): The network is not congested.
Note
If the icon shows only 0–1 bars continuously, contact your network administrator.
During multiple-party video conference calls, the icon is displayed on each site screen, but not on
your own image.
You can set whether to display the icon. This setting affects all displayed images (excluding your
own image) (Page 78). For example, if icon display has been enabled, the icon will be displayed
on the image of all other parties, but not on your own image. However, if icon display has been
disabled, the icon will not be displayed on any of the images.
Status Indication
The status of the unit is displayed with an icon (Page 27).
